A geological report from Geoscience Australia describing the Cape Range anticline, a structure at least 80 miles long and 20 miles wide with a vertical closure of 1200 feet. The dataset details five Tertiary limestone formations, including the Mandu Calcarenite (265 feet thick) and Tulki Limestone (225 to 420 feet thick), and discusses the potential for oil drainage. Over 300,000 km² of inland southeastern Australia is covered by the Murray Basin, a region critical to agriculture but facing salinity threats. This document from Geoscience Australia summarizes the basin's geological framework, including a Cainozoic sediment sequence up to 600 meters thick and its development over the past 60 million years. The summary is based on geophysical and borehole evidence, detailing the stratigraphy that defines regional aquifer systems and confining layers.
Afghanistan nationwide survey of 735 households who received emergency shelter and non-food items assistance between August and November 2022. The post-distribution monitoring was conducted by phone in December 2022 by UNHCR to evaluate assistance satisfaction and impact. It found 95% of beneficiary households were satisfied with the assistance and 75% reported improved shelter conditions.

Front street villages (Voorstraatdorpen) are a historical settlement type originating from the 15th to the 18th centuries in Dutch Newland polders. The dataset, provided by the Dutch Ministry of the Interior and Kingdom Relations, includes locations across regions like Noord-Beveland, Tholen, and Zeeuwsch-Vlaanderen, and describes their characteristic layout with a wide main street connecting harbor and church.
